286014-25-3 - Names and Identifiers
Name | 1,3-Bis(2,6-diisopropylphenyl)-1H-imidazol-3-ium tetrafluoroborate
|
Synonyms | N,N'-Bis(2,6-diisopropylphenyl)imidazoliumtetrafluoroborate 1,3-BIS-(2,6-DIISOPROPYLPHENYL)-IMIDAZOLIUM TETRAFLUOROBORATE 1,3-BIS(2,6-DIISOPROPYLPHENYL)-IMIDAZOLIDINIUM-TETRAFLUOROBORATE 1,3-bis[2,6-di(propan-2-yl)phenyl]imidazol-1-ium,tetrafluoroborate 1,3-Bis(2,6-diisopropylphenyl)-1H-imidazol-3-ium tetrafluoroborate
|
CAS | 286014-25-3
|
286014-25-3 - Physico-chemical Properties
Molecular Formula | C27H37BF4N2
|
Molar Mass | 476.4 |
Storage Condition | 2-8°C |
286014-25-3 - Risk and Safety
Hazard Symbols | Xi - Irritant
|
Risk Codes | 36/37/38 -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in.
|
Safety Description | S37/39 - Wear suitable gloves and eye/face protection
S26 - In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ice.
